Morphometric parameters and aspects of the feeding habits of the Straw-coloured fruit bat (Eidolon helvum) on Obafemi Awolowo University Campus, Ile-Ife, Nigeria


Ebun Ajibola, Olawale Ojo, Taiwo Omoshehin

Morphometric parameters of bats and observation in the wild were carried out with a view to determining the sexual differentiation in terms of morphometrics and the food preference of the straw coloured bats in the wild. Specimens were obtained using mist nets on a bi-weekly basis between the hours of 5.00 a.m. – 7.00 a.m. while observation for feeding habits was made daily between 5.00 am – 9.00 am and 5.00 pm – 9.00 pm. The mean weight recorded was 277.40 g ± 2.09. The mean wing length and breadth was 34.59 ± 0.36 cm and 14.89 ± 0.17 cm respectively. The wing span ranged from 66 cm to 83 cm and the total length of the bats ranged from 16 cm to 20 cm with the mean value at 17.68 ± 0.41. Bats were observed feeding on other parts of the trees including the leaves and the bark of some trees.
